Junior Backend Developer joining Insightful to work within a cross-functional team on microservices architecture. Focused on developing new features and improving system performance.
Responsibilities
Work as a Backend Developer within a cross-functional team, collaborating closely with other tech & product roles
Write clean, maintainable, and reusable code under the guidance of senior team members
Learn and apply backend development best practices, including testing, code reviews, and documentation
Assist in improving application performance, stability, and scalability
Help implement monitoring, metrics, and logging to ensure system reliability
Contribute to maintaining and refactoring existing services and modules
Follow security and compliance standards across the backend stack
Participate in knowledge sharing and continuous improvement within the team
Requirements
Bachelor’s degree from the Faculty of Mathematics, University of Belgrade or RAF - School of Computing, Union University
Solid understanding of programming fundamentals, data structures, algorithms, and software engineering principles
Understanding of asynchronous programming concepts
Some experience with Node.js or another backend language
Basic experience working with databases
Eagerness to take ownership, work diligently, and continuously improve your skills
Fluency in English, both written and spoken.
Bonus points: 1–2 years of relevant work experience (internships included)
Exposure to Elasticsearch, MongoDB, or Kafka
Understanding of microservices or distributed systems concepts
Familiarity with real-time communication technologies such as WebSockets
Basic understanding of front-end technologies such as Angular, HTML, and CSS
Senior Full - Stack Developer designing and developing solutions for Equisoft’s product lineup. Collaborating with cross - functional teams in a hybrid working environment to deliver innovative digital solutions.
Application Support Analyst ensuring optimal performance and reliability of production systems for a digital solutions provider. Collaborating with development, DevOps, and QA teams to enhance user satisfaction.
Full Stack Developer evolving applications and services at Amo Promo utilizing Python and ReactJS while ensuring product quality and collaboration with the team.
Join KIPMI Software as a Java Principal Engineer leading the development of digital trust technologies. Collaborate across teams while employing cutting - edge tools and best practices.
Senior developer managing critical Microsoft systems at SBM Technology. Ensuring stability of applications and data management in Oracle environments with high reliability demands.
Senior Backend Developer responsible for high - performance .NET Core applications at a financial institution. Collaborating on cloud and on - premises solutions with a focus on security and scalability.
Develop and maintain backend services and RESTful APIs using Node.js and Python; implement database persistence (PostgreSQL), caching (Redis), and asynchronous messaging (RabbitMQ). Hybrid role in Goiânia with cross - functional collaboration across product, front - end and infrastructure teams.
Senior Software Engineer developing high - performance C++ libraries for Motion Planning team. Contributing to automated driving technology for Ford vehicles at Latitude AI.
Senior .NET Developer leading complex application development at Trissential. Innovating using modern architecture and cloud technologies in a collaborative hybrid environment.
Decoupled Drupal Engineer maintaining the Drupal 10 backend for Forcepoint.com, building GraphQL APIs and multilingual content models. Ensuring a stable, secure, and scalable content platform with Next.js frontend integration.